About IBC

IBC is located in the beautiful and peaceful Amphoe Sadao sub-district of Songkla, Southern Thailand and covers an area of about 110 acres. It is 36km from the Bukit Kayu Hitam border point and is only a 3 hour drive from Penang.

IBC was officially opened on 17 July 2005. The first phase of development, covering an area of 100,000 sq. ft. of administrative office, lecture rooms, library, a computer laboratory, and multi-purpose hall, has been completed. The second phase of development includes a canteen, lecturers' hostel, male staff hostel, students' hostel, and khutis.

IBC was established with the approval of the Education Ministry of Thailand, so the degrees are recognised by the Thai government. IBC currently offers three B.A. programmes of 4 year duration for each programme. They are:

• Bachelor of Arts in Buddhist Thought

• Bachelor of Arts in Historical & Cultural Studies

• Bachelor of Arts in Scripture Language and Literature.

IBC also offers a M.A. programme in Buddhist Studies. The M.A. courses are conducted in both English and Chinese languages; the first college in Thailand to offer this. (See IBC website for more details: http://ibc.ac.th/ or email: enquire@ibc.ac.th)

B.A. Certificate Courses and Postgraduate Certificate Courses in Buddhist Studies are offered to students who cannot study full time in IBC. IBC is a fully residential college with most of the students being members of the Sangha from Theravada, Mahayana and Vajrayana Traditions. The students come from Bangladesh, India, Cambodia, China, Malaysia, Nepal, South Korea, Sri Lanka, and Thailand. The academic staff, including visiting lecturers, are from Belgium, Canada, USA, Hong Kong, China, South Korea, Sri Lanka, Malaysia, Singapore, and Thailand.

The Klintiendharm (Than Hsiang meaning ‘sandalwood fragrance') Foundation was formed in 1999 with a view to set up IBC following Venerable Wei Wu's vision of education playing an important role in Buddhadhamma propagation. With this vision in mind and with the strong support of Malaysian, Singaporean and Thai Buddhists, IBC was able to take in its first batch of students in October 2004. In the near future, secular courses such as Child Care Education, Psychology and Geriatics will be introduced.
